帖
Common noun
folding book
Counter
counter for units of paper and nori (48 pages of Mino paper; 20 pages of hanshi; 10 sheets of nori)
Counter
counter for folding books, folding screens, shields, etc.
Counter
counter for pairs (of curtains)
Counter
counter for tatami mats
